How Our Bedroom Water Removal Process Works
When you call our team, we’ll send a certified technician to assess the damage and create a customized restoration plan. Our process involves several key steps to ensure that your home is completely dry and free of moisture. We’ll use advanced equipment to remove standing water, dry your walls and ceilings, and restore your carpets and floors.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technician will arrive at your home and assess the damage to find out the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further damage and ensure your safety.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use our advanced equipment to remove standing water from your home. Our technicians are trained to use the latest technology to ensure efficient and effective water removal.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ry your walls, ceilings, and floors. Our dehumidification process will remove excess moisture from the air to prevent further damage and promote a healthy environment.
Step 4: Restoration and Cleaning
Once your home is dry, we’ll restore your carpets, floors, and walls to their original condition. Our technicians are trained to clean and disinfect aff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Follow-up
Finally, our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your home is completely dry and free of moisture. We’ll also follow up with you to ensure that you’re satisfied with our service.

Warning Signs You Need Bedroom Water Removal
Water damage can be sneaky, and it’s often difficult to detect until it’s too late. But, there are several warning signs that you need to watch out for to prevent costly repairs and health risks. Here are some common signs that you need Bedroom Water Removal: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your bedroom can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s likely due to mold and mildew growth. Don’t ignore it, call our team to assess the damage and provide a solution.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a larger issue. If you notice discoloration or water spots, it’s likely due to water damage. Don’t wait to act, call our team to assess the damage and provide a solution.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it’s likely due to excess moisture in the air. Don’t ignore it, call our team to assess the damage and provide a solution.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your floors are warped or buckled, it’s likely due to excess moisture in the air. Don’t wait to act, call our team to assess the damage and provide a solution.
Discoloration or Stains on Your Belongings
Discoloration or stains on your belongings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ice that your furniture, clothes, or other belongings are stained or discolored, it’s likely due to excess moisture in the air. Don’t ignore it, call our team to assess the damage and provide a solution.
Bedroom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| You can clean up the spill yourself with a mop and towels. |
|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ment to remove standing water and dry the area. |
| Water damage to walls or ceilings | No | Yes | You’ll need a professional to assess the damage and provide a solution. |
| Musty odors or mold growth | No | Yes | You’ll need a professional to remove the mold and mildew and provide a solution. |
| Water damage to electrical systems | No | Yes | You’ll need a professional to assess the damage and provide a solution to prevent electrical shock. |
